If it lacks Young Frankenstein's atmospherics, riotous invention, and higher budget (just compare the cobwebs), it holds its own with sure pacing, excellent performances, witty special effects, and a climactic blood-drenched guffaw. History of the World: Part I (1981) has the most elaborate of his musical parodies, the Spanish Inquisition as imagined by Busby Berkeley and Jerome Robbins, which proved that he could still drop jaws. Brooks' triumph in High Anxiety is that while lampooning hallmark scenes from Psycho, The Birds, North by Northwest, and Vertigo, he defines his own directorial style. In 2006, Blazing Saddles was deemed "culturally, historically, or aesthetically significant" by the Library of Congress and was selected for preservation in the National Film Registry.[5][6][7].

Brooks was 42 when he made The Producers in 1968, a watershed period in Hollywood, as studios headed for the auction block and the Production Code faded into nothingness. Still, no comic filmmaker generated more outrage than Mel Brooks, the most rowdily funny and quotable director-writer-actor to emerge in the 1960s—the master of the subversive guffaw.
